In the days following the tragic shooting deaths of 20 children and six adults in Newtown, Conn., President Obama spoke of the number of mass shootings that had occurred in the U.S. since he took office. His message was simple: Enough is enough. Obama urged the nation to come together to take meaningful action to protect our children and prevent future tragedies. Based on the president's remarks and the public's and media's reaction, it seems that 20 children being killed in one day is our limit.
